The Phoenix Team - Season 2

Season 2
Episodes

Old Times' Sake, Part 1

Old Times' Sake, Part 2

Like Father, Like Son
When their old friend and colleague is killed, Brook and Val try to track down his killer. Their relationship is threatened because the son, also an agent, falls in love with Valerie, who is attracted to him as well.

Sanctuary
Val is working undercover to try and determine who is stealing scientific secrets from a famous scientist. When Val shoots the scientist's brother, who is only using him, she is removed from the case. Disobeying orders, she continues to work to clear her name. The scientist has a formula which has very positive medical uses, but can also be made into an offensive weapon.

Saving Grace
This episode concerns a young black communications officer in Brook's office who believes that he will never attain his dream of becoming a field operative, because of racial prejudice against him. Brook and Val are with Jerome and his wife Grace when they take part in a demonstration against racial injustice. A counter demonstration breaks out in which Grace is critically injured. Brook and Val, in investigating an organization called the Canadian Patriot Society, discover that members of the Ku Klux Klan are in Canada stirring up fear and dissent.

Close Shave
When his barber suddenly disappears, in the midst of giving him a haircut, Brook begins to investigate. Val shows up and they uncover a complex plot by Arabs to gain control of a major department store chain.

The Judas Game
After his girlfriend, a British agent, is killed in Hungary, a veteran agent disappears for three months. When he surfaces, he asks Brook for help, thinking that the Canadian authorities are pursuing him. When Brook tries to bring him into Canada safely, the agent is killed. Val is on the case as well, and Brook believes that she may be behind the whole affair.
